  • The main objective of this study is to access the prevalence of anxiety disorders and its relationship with quality of life factors among intracranial tumour and other brain disorders in a Malaysian hospital. Methods: a cross-sectional research design was utilized in the study.  The research was conducted at the Kuala Lumpur Hospital, a tertiary referral center for brain cancer cases. Mini International Neuropsychiatric Interview (MINI) was used to access anxiety disorders and European Organization for Research and Treatment of Cancer Quality of Life Questionnaire (EORTC QLQC30) questionnaire for quality of life among the patients. Results: A total of 100 intracranial tumour and other brain disorders patients were included in the study. The prevalence of anxiety disorders in our study sample ranged from 3% to 31%. Overall, compared to patients without anxiety disorders, neurological disorders with anxiety disorders reported impaired quality of life in terms of physical functioning, emotional functioning, role functioning, social functioning fatigue, pain, insomnia, appetite loss, diarrhea, nausea and vomiting and global health status. The conclusions of this study support the fact that, like other cancer patients, intracranial tumour and other brain disorders patients are vulnerable in progressing anxiety disorders that could affect their overall quality of life.
